如何在 javascript 中减去时间
How do I subtract time in javascript
本文关键字:时间 javascript 更新时间:2023-09-26
我目前正在代码中设置一个持续 10 分钟的 cookie。在页面上,我想告诉该人距离cookie过期还剩多少分钟。所以我所做的是设置另一个代码来保留设置cookie的时间。
但我不知道如何减去 2 次(cookie 时间 - 当前时间)。
例如,如果我将 cookie 设置为 12:55。我会如何获得时间之间的差异,比如说:1:03 得到"还剩 2 分钟"?
真的不知道该怎么做,但我希望你能做到。
你可以在 JavaScript 中减去日期。
var millisecondsBetween = (new Date(2012, 1, 1)) - (new Date(2011, 1, 1));
将产生它们之间的毫秒数,因为 -
运算符将其参数强制为数字,最终调用 Date.prototype.valueOf
只返回自纪元开始以来的毫秒数。
相关文章:
- 如何将datetime转换为以毫秒为单位的epoch时间javascript
- 将日期时间javascript绑定到表列
- 将时间字符串值转换为时间javascript
- 将字符串转换为日期时间-javascript
- 日期和时间 JavaScript 的时间戳
- 从当前日期和时间 JavaScript 中减去 5 分钟
- 服务器时间而不是客户端时间 JAVASCRIPT
- 如何获取用户名,并将其与消息一起显示,具体取决于一天中的时间(Javascript)
- 将 UTC 转换为本地时间 Javascript
- 格式化日期时间JavaScript
- 如何将 UTC 时间转换为本地时间 JavaScript
- 天气json转换时间Javascript时间戳
- 转换时间戳在UTC到用户本地时间javascript
- 如何为测验设定时间(Javascript)
- 改变css样式取决于一天的时间(javascript)
- 将UNIX时间戳转换为日期时间(javascript)
- Date对象:创建时设置静态时间(Javascript)
- 为什么不是't我的网页显示时间(javaScript)
- if 语句 - 条件评估时间(Javascript)
- IE8 日期时间 JavaScript 差异